Venturing into the Portuguese Property Market: Tips for Success
Diving within the Portuguese property market can be both exciting and daunting. You are a first-time buyer or a seasoned investor, understanding the local market dynamics is crucial for success. Start by conducting thorough research on diverse neighborhoods and property types that align with your needs and budget. Consult with reputable real estate agents who possess extensive knowledge of the Portuguese market. They can provide valuable insights, direct you through the legal process, and help you arrive at a favorable price. Don't forget to account for additional costs such as taxes, registration fees, and renovation expenses.
Furthermore, be prepared for a protracted process, as property transactions in Portugal can take some time to complete.
- Build strong relationships with local professionals, including lawyers, notaries, and inspectors. They can ensure a smooth and transparent transaction.
- Pay close attention to legal documentation. Seek professional advice to grasp all the terms and conditions before signing any contracts.
- Keep informed about current market trends, interest rates, and legislation that may affect your investment.
